Gresens Name Meaning

German:: patronymic from an old vernacular form of the Latin personal name Gratianus (see Graziano ). variant of Gresenz from the medieval personal name Crescentius (from Latin crescens ‘growing’).

Source: Dictionary of American Family Names 2nd edition, 2022

Where is the Gresens family from?

You can see how Gresens families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Gresens family name was found in the USA, the UK, and Canada between 1880 and 1920. The most Gresens families were found in USA in 1920. In 1891 there were 5 Gresens families living in Yorkshire. This was about 83% of all the recorded Gresens's in United Kingdom. Yorkshire had the highest population of Gresens families in 1891.

What did your Gresens ancestors do for a living?

In 1940, Laborer and Housework were the top reported jobs for men and women in the USA named Gresens. 24% of Gresens men worked as a Laborer and 34% of Gresens women worked as a Housework. Some less common occupations for Americans named Gresens were Labor and Waitress. .
